Am I missing something on compnine's web site? When I look at the diagrams, it shows a Chevy/GMC truck instead of the Envoy.
Compnine has some bad links on the graphics, yes. Sometimes you see a generic vehicle (often at the highest level), sometimes a pickup. 2-3% of the images are wrong as well, and all I can say is the site seems to be a work of love by a GM enthusiast who sells parts on the side, not a deep-pockets company who pays web designers a real salary.

And within the sections, you need to be careful if you're looking at one from the Chevy (X88) or GMC (Z88) or the other variants, and another code GM uses is ST155 for the SWB and ST158 for the LWB.
